Anyone plan on getting the iPhone 6? With the rumor of the 4.7 and 5.5 inch phone, I wonder how many might switch from Android. Samsung is coming out with the Galaxy Alpha in order to combat the iPhone 6 by using a metal frame that copies the iPhone 5s design bit.

I have been beta testing OS8 since beta 1 and quite impressed with it. I can't wait to see what the watch and home kit will bring. Also the rumors of the NFC technology would be a game changer for mobile payments if introduced. I know to combat this, Google has copied the health center and is introducing an Android L in order to clone Apple's home kit. Anyways, the more competition between the two, the better.

(yes, I favor apple, but been an android user 2 years in the past and 4 years with the crappy Windows PDA tech back in the day)
